Overview and Context

Invisible Man is a twentieth-century American novel by Ralph Ellison. It follows an unnamed narrator as he reflects on his experiences with racism, social expectations, and personal identity. The story is structured as a retrospective, allowing readers to see how the narrator’s thinking changes over time.

Major Themes

A central theme is invisibility, which represents how society refuses to fully recognize certain individuals. Other key themes include identity versus conformity, power and manipulation, and the search for self-definition. The novel often shows how institutions shape, limit, or distort personal freedom.

Key Symbols and Motifs

Light and darkness are recurring symbols that relate to knowledge and awareness. Public speeches and performances highlight the pressure to meet others’ expectations. Names and namelessness reinforce the narrator’s struggle to define himself on his own terms.

How to Study for Essays and Exams

Focus on how the narrator changes from the beginning to the end of the novel. Track moments where he gains or loses control over his identity. In essays, connect themes to specific events rather than summarizing the entire plot. For exams, practice explaining symbols in one or two clear sentences.

What is Invisible Man mainly about?

The novel explores how an unnamed narrator struggles to be seen as an individual in a society shaped by racism and rigid expectations.

Why is the narrator unnamed?

His lack of a name emphasizes the theme of invisibility and shows how society denies him a stable, recognized identity.

Is Invisible Man difficult to read?

Some sections are complex, but breaking the novel into parts and focusing on themes makes it manageable for high school and college readers.
